scratch和python考级哪个好

fiy 其他 242

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    答:scratch和python考级哪个好

    一、引言
    随着计算机技术的不断发展,编程成为了一个备受关注的技能。而在编程中,scratch和python两种语言成为了初学者常选的入门语言,并且也有相应的考级系统。那么,scratch和python考级哪个更好呢?

    二、scratch考级
    1. scratch语言介绍
    scratch是一种基于图形化编程的编程语言,它的语法简单易懂,适合初学者学习和理解。它通过拖拽模块来组合代码,从而实现编程的功能。

    2. scratch考级系统
    scratch有一整套的考级系统,从基础到高级分为多个级别。参与考级,学生需要完成一系列的项目和任务,以展示他们掌握了scratch的基本概念和基础知识。

    3. scratch考级的优势
    a. 相对简单:scratch语言的学习曲线相对较低,适合初学者入门。
    b. 图形化编程:scratch通过图形化编程的方式,让学生更容易理解和使用编程概念。
    c. 项目导向:scratch的考级系统强调项目实践,学生通过完成具体项目来锻炼实际编程能力。

    4. scratch考级的局限性
    a. 语言限制:scratch作为入门语言,功能相对有限,无法满足高级编程需求。
    b. 缺乏代码编写:scratch的图形化编程方式,无法让学生习得实际的代码编写能力。
    c. 局限于教育领域:scratch考级主要面向教育领域,对于其他行业的想要学习编程的人来说并不适用。

    三、python考级
    1. python语言介绍
    python是一种通用的编程语言,他的语法简洁优雅,易于阅读和理解。python具有丰富的标准库和第三方库,可以处理各种复杂的任务。

    2. python考级系统
    python也有一套完整的考级系统,从初级到高级含有多个级别。参与考级的学生需要通过完成编程任务和项目来展示他们对python的理解和运用。

    3. python考级的优势
    a. 通用性强:python是一门通用的编程语言,学习python可以在不同的领域中应用,拥有更广泛的发展空间。
    b. 函数式编程:python支持函数式编程,学生可以学习如何用函数来解决问题。
    c. 强大的生态系统:python有大量的第三方库和工具,可以帮助学生更好地完成编程任务。

    4. python考级的局限性
    a. 难度较高:相对于scratch来说,python的学习曲线较陡峭,需要花费更多的时间和精力。
    b. 需要代码编写:python是一种文本化编程语言,学生需要习得写代码的能力,相对scratch会更具挑战性。

    四、总结
    scratch和python都是很好的入门语言,并且都有相应的考级系统。选择哪个更好,需要根据个人的需求和兴趣来决定。
    – 如果你是初学者或者是小学生,scratch可能更适合你,因为它的学习曲线较低,更容易上手。
    – 如果你想要更深入地学习编程,或者有一定的编程基础,可以选择python。python的通用性更强,能够在更多的实际场景中应用,并且拥有庞大的生态系统。

    最终,选择scratch还是python考级,应该根据个人的需求和目标来决定,重要的是在学习过程中持续学习和不断提升自己的编程能力。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    考虑到标题的问题,”scratch和python考级哪个好”,以下是对scratch和python考级的比较和评估的一些要点:

    1. 难度和学习曲线:scratch是一种图形化编程语言,适合初学者和儿童。它具有直观的界面和拖拽式的编程,易于上手。相比之下,python是一种文本式编程语言,语法相对复杂一些,对于初学者而言可能需要更长的时间来适应。

    2. 应用领域:虽然scratch可以进行一些简单的编程任务,但主要用于学习和教育目的。python是一种通用的编程语言,广泛应用于数据科学、人工智能、网络开发等领域。选择考级时需要考虑自己的兴趣和职业发展方向。

    3. 就业和市场需求:python是一门非常热门的编程语言,有着广泛的就业机会和市场需求。掌握python有助于进入各种科技行业和IT岗位。而scratch在就业市场上的需求相对较少,更多地用于教学和培训。

    4. 考级机构和认可度:python考级的机构较为广泛,例如Python Institute和Python Software Foundation等机构都提供相应的考试和认证。这些考级证书在就业和职业发展中有一定的认可度。相比之下,scratch的考级机构和认可度较少。

    5. 学习资源和社区支持:python作为一种常见的编程语言,有着丰富的学习资源和活跃的社区支持。可以轻松找到相关的教材、教程和开发者社区。而scratch的学习资源相对有限,主要集中在教育相关领域。

    综上所述,scratch和python都有其自身的优势和应用领域。如果你是初学者或者更倾向于学习编程概念,那么scratch是一个很好的选择。但如果你想要进行更深入的学习和在职业道路上有更广泛的选择,那么python更为适合。最后,选择考级需要根据个人的兴趣、学习目标和职业发展方向来决定。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    Python和Scratch都是编程语言,适合各种年龄段的学习者。选择哪个编程语言来考级需要综合考虑多个因素,如个人兴趣、学习目标、适应能力等。下面将从方法、操作流程等方面比较Python和Scratch考级的优劣,帮助你做出选择。

    一、Python考级优势:
    1. 灵活性:Python是一种通用的编程语言,适用于各种应用场景,包括数据分析、人工智能等。学习Python可以培养学习者的逻辑思维和问题解决能力。

    2. 就业前景:Python在当前工业界应用广泛,掌握Python编程技能有助于提高就业竞争力。许多公司都在寻找Python开发人员,因此Python考级可以成为你进入职场的跳板。

    3. 学科辅助:Python在高中和大学教育中得到广泛应用,如计算机科学、数学、物理等学科。掌握Python编程能力可以帮助学习这些学科中的问题建模和解决。

    二、Python考级操作流程:
    1. 选择合适的考级机构或学校,比如中国计算机等级考试(CCSC)。

    2. 根据考级要求,学习Python编程知识和技能,可以参考相关教材或在线资源,如Python官方网站、公开课等。

    3. 完成考级前的准备,包括熟悉考试内容、做题练习、参加模拟考试等。

    4. 参加正式考试,按照考试要求完成编程任务或解答理论问题。

    5. 考试结束后,等待考试机构或学校发布成绩和证书。

    三、Scratch考级优势:
    1. 初学者友好:Scratch是一款图形化编程语言,适合编程初学者。通过拖拽积木,学习者可以轻松创建各种程序和动画效果,实现创意分享。

    2. 培养创造力:Scratch注重创造性编程和问题解决能力的培养,学习者可以通过自主设计项目,发挥创造力,锻炼思维和动手能力。

    3. 社区支持:Scratch有一个活跃的在线社区,学习者可以与全球的编程爱好者交流经验、学习新技能,并分享自己的作品。

    四、Scratch考级操作流程:
    1. 注册Scratch账号,可以访问Scratch官方网站或通过Scratch软件进行。

    2. 学习Scratch编程知识和技巧,可以参考Scratch官方教程、视频教程或参加Scratch相关的培训课程。

    3. 根据考级要求,完成考级项目的设计和编程实现。

    4. 提交考评申请,等待考评机构或学校安排考评。

    5. 考评完成后,等待考评机构或学校发布成绩和证书。

    综上所述,选择Python还是Scratch考级需要根据个人兴趣、学习目标和适应能力来决定。如果你对通用性强、就业前景好的编程语言感兴趣,可以选择Python考级;如果你想培养编程思维和创造力,Scratch考级也是一个不错的选择。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部